Later Years and Lasting Impact
Even as he moved on from the Angels, Vladimir Guerrero continued to make an impact with the Texas Rangers and Baltimore Orioles. While his time with these teams may not have been as long as his stints with the Expos or Angels, Guerrero still managed to showcase his remarkable talent and contribute to his team's success. In Texas, he played a key role in helping the Rangers reach the World Series, providing veteran leadership and clutch hitting during their playoff run. Similarly, in Baltimore, Guerrero brought a sense of excitement and optimism to a team that was looking to rebuild and compete in a tough division. Hall of Fame Recognition
In 2018, Vladimir Guerrero received the ultimate honor: induction into the Baseball Hall of Fame. This was a well-deserved recognition of his incredible career and his impact on the game. He was elected with over 90% of the vote, a testament to the respect and admiration he earned from baseball fans, players, and media members alike. His Hall of Fame plaque serves as a permanent reminder of his greatness and ensures that future generations will remember his contributions to the sport.
